Subject: Matchbox cut-over — GC pauses should be gone

Hey support folks, the Matchbox matching service moved to the new Crailton runtime last night, and the long garbage-collection pauses that were causing those "order stuck" tickets should be history. P99 pause dropped from 2.1s to about 40ms in soak testing. If customers still report stalls, tag them to the platform queue rather than retrying matches manually. So you can sanity-check a node yourself, the live configuration now looks like this.

config for yahof-tajop:
zorath:
  pin: 7493
  metrics_host: metrics.zorath.tolvaqsys.internal
  tenant: praiel
  seal: seal_fd9cd4f1

**Minutes – Reseller Programme Catch-up**

Quick one today. Marla walked us through the Brightvale reseller tiers — Silver and Gold are live, Platinum parked until Q3. Dev from Channel Ops flagged that onboarding docs need a refresh before the Kestrel Systems signing. Agreed: sales leads to shortlist five candidate partners each by Friday. Training webinar moves to next month. Before circulating this, note the following on next steps.

board note of yahof-bagag: Only 5 of the 80 pilot accounts renewed Wenwyn, so a churn review is set for April 1.

## Break-Glass: PixHoard Image Cache

New folks: if the PixHoard image cache leaks memory and OOMs the Renner nodes, don't wait for approvals. Restart via the break-glass account, file an incident, and notify the cache owner. Access is audited. The break-glass account unlocks with the recovery passphrase below.

recovery phrase for kagaf-yajof: fraax-quenwyn-lamion